The Fruit Grower's Guide: Apples.
- London:: J.S. Virtue & Co.,, 1890s.
Print, 4to, chromolithograph, colored, matted attached to backing board at the top with two small pieces of archival tape. Some aging and browning; otherwise bright and clean. This plate comes from Wright's (1836-1916) celebrated work on fruit (The Fruit Growers Guide). The beautiful plates from this work are credited to Miss Gertrude Hamilton and Marie Low. This chromolithograph features four types of apples, Duchess of Oldenburg, Ribstone Pippin, Ecklinville, and Bramley's Seedling. This plate is extremely colorful and bright.
